前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>2、Java基础02 – 【命令行运行HelloWorld】[通俗易懂]

2、Java基础02 – 【命令行运行HelloWorld】[通俗易懂]

作者头像
全栈程序员站长
发布2022-08-31 10:49:15
3900
发布2022-08-31 10:49:15
举报

大家好,又见面了,我是你们的朋友全栈君。

操作步骤:

1、新建一个文件夹(可以命名为Java)

Java文件夹,所有的java代码都会放在这个项目目录下
Java文件夹,所有的java代码都会放在这个项目目录下
创建一个目录 src用于存放java源代码 .java文件
创建一个目录 src用于存放java源代码 .java文件

2、新建一个.txt文本文件,在文件中输入如下代码:

public class HelloWorld{

public static void main(String[] args){

代码语言:javascript
复制
System.out.println("hello world");

}

}

新建一个.txt文本文件,在文件中输入代码
新建一个.txt文本文件,在文件中输入代码

3、重命名将文件名改为HelloWorld.java,并创建第一个java源文件

点击使用.java,将.txt文件名改为HelloWorld.java,一定要改后缀
点击使用.java,将.txt文件名改为HelloWorld.java,一定要改后缀
改完文件名后
改完文件名后

4、编译

.java 文件是java的源文件,但是不能直接运行,必须先被编译成为.class文件才能够执行,java 使用 javac命令进行编译

打开终端,进入放置java源文件的文件夹;

Mac直接把文件夹拖入终端,即可进入文件夹
Mac直接把文件夹拖入终端,即可进入文件夹

输入javac HelloWorld.java(javac 文件名及后缀),在src文件夹里编译出一个HelloWorld.class文件

输入javac HelloWorld.java(javac 文件名及后缀)
输入javac HelloWorld.java(javac 文件名及后缀)
在src文件夹里编译出一个HelloWorld.class文件
在src文件夹里编译出一个HelloWorld.class文件

输入java HelloWorld运行,运行成功后会看到字符串 “hello world”【注意大小写需要一致,并且没有后缀名.class】

输入java HelloWorld运行,运行成功后会看到字符串
输入java HelloWorld运行,运行成功后会看到字符串

彩蛋:代码解读

public class HelloWorld{

}

public 表示这是一个可以公开访问的类

class 表示这是一个类

HelloWorld 表示类的名字,每个单词的首字母大写

public static void main(String[] args)

public static void main表示主方法,即第一行执行的代码

args 表示运行参数,在本例中没有使用到。

System.out.println(“hello world”);

System.out.println表示会在控制台输出字符串,println 表示打印数据到控制台,并且换行

发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/144135.html原文链接:https://javaforall.cn

本文参与 腾讯云自媒体同步曝光计划,分享自作者个人站点/博客。
原始发表:2022年5月2,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体同步曝光计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• 操作步骤:
  • 1、新建一个文件夹(可以命名为Java)
  • 2、新建一个.txt文本文件,在文件中输入如下代码:
  • 3、重命名将文件名改为HelloWorld.java,并创建第一个java源文件
  • 4、编译
  • 彩蛋:代码解读
  • public 表示这是一个可以公开访问的类
  • class 表示这是一个类
  • HelloWorld 表示类的名字,每个单词的首字母大写
  • public static void main表示主方法,即第一行执行的代码
  • args 表示运行参数,在本例中没有使用到。
  • System.out.println表示会在控制台输出字符串,println 表示打印数据到控制台,并且换行
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档